winrt: msvc2015: refactor file handling
msvc2015 reintroduced a couple of functions from the win32 API
towards WinRT.
Enable usage of those and simplify the file system engine.
Furthermore update the autotests.

diff --git a/src/corelib/io/qfilesystemengine_win.cpp b/src/corelib/io/qfilesystemengine_win.cpp index 379095a83d..f1a6019094 100644 --- a/src/corelib/io/qfilesystemengine_win.cpp +++ b/src/corelib/io/qfilesystemengine_win.cpp @@ -78,6 +78,11 @@ using namespace Microsoft::WRL::Wrappers; using namespace ABI::Windows::Foundation; using namespace ABI::Windows::Storage; using namespace ABI::Windows::ApplicationModel; + +#if _MSC_VER < 1900 +#define Q_OS_WINRT_WIN81 +#endif + #endif // Q_OS_WINRT #ifndef SPI_GETPLATFORMTYPE @@ -522,7 +527,7 @@ QString QFileSystemEngine::nativeAbsoluteFilePath(const QString &path) { // can be //server or //server/share QString absPath; -#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T) +#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T_WIN81) QVarLengthArray<wchar_t, MAX_PATH> buf(qMax(MAX_PATH, path.size() + 1)); wchar_t *fileName = 0; DWORD retLen = GetFullPathName((wchar_t*)path.utf16(), buf.size(), buf.data(), &fileName); @@ -532,6 +537,16 @@ QString QFileSystemEngine::nativeAbsoluteFilePath(const QString &path) } if (retLen != 0) absPath = QString::fromWCharArray(buf.data(), retLen); +# if defined(Q_OS_WINRT) + // Win32 returns eg C:/ as root directory with a trailing /. + // WinRT returns the sandbox root without /. + // Also C:/../.. returns C:/ on Win32, while for WinRT it steps outside the package + // and goes beyond package root. Hence force the engine to stay inside + // the package. + const QString rootPath = QDir::toNativeSeparators(QDir::rootPath()); + if (absPath.size() < rootPath.size() && rootPath.startsWith(absPath)) + absPath = rootPath; +# endif // Q_OS_WINRT #elif !defined(Q_OS_WINCE) if (QDir::isRelativePath(path)) absPath = QDir::toNativeSeparators(QDir::cleanPath(QDir::currentPath() + QLatin1Char('/') + path)); @@ -569,7 +584,7 @@ QFileSystemEntry QFileSystemEngine::absoluteName(const QFileSystemEntry &entry) ret = entry.filePath(); #endif } else { -#ifndef Q_OS_WINRT +#ifndef Q_OS_WINRT_WIN81 ret = QDir::cleanPath(QDir::currentPath() + QLatin1Char('/') + entry.filePath()); #else // Some WinRT APIs do not support absolute paths (due to sandboxing). @@ -1218,8 +1233,8 @@ QString QFileSystemEngine::rootPath() if (FAILED(item->get_Path(finalWinPath.GetAddressOf()))) return ret; - ret = QDir::fromNativeSeparators(QString::fromWCharArray(finalWinPath.GetRawBuffer(nullptr))); - + const QString qtWinPath = QDir::fromNativeSeparators(QString::fromWCharArray(finalWinPath.GetRawBuffer(nullptr))); + ret = qtWinPath.endsWith(QLatin1Char('/')) ? qtWinPath : qtWinPath + QLatin1Char('/'); #else QString ret = QString::fromLatin1(qgetenv("SystemDrive")); if (ret.isEmpty()) @@ -1337,7 +1352,7 @@ bool QFileSystemEngine::setCurrentPath(const QFileSystemEntry &entry) if(!(meta.exists() && meta.isDirectory())) return false; -#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T) +#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T_WIN81) //TODO: this should really be using nativeFilePath(), but that returns a path in long format \\?\c:\foo //which causes many problems later on when it's returned through currentPath() return ::SetCurrentDirectory(reinterpret_cast<const wchar_t*>(QDir::toNativeSeparators(entry.filePath()).utf16())) != 0; @@ -1350,7 +1365,7 @@ bool QFileSystemEngine::setCurrentPath(const QFileSystemEntry &entry) QFileSystemEntry QFileSystemEngine::currentPath() { QString ret; -#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T) +#if !defined(Q_OS_WINCE) && !defined(Q_OS_WINRT_WIN81) DWORD size = 0; wchar_t currentName[PATH_MAX]; size = ::GetCurrentDirectory(PATH_MAX, currentName); @@ -1366,17 +1381,17 @@ QFileSystemEntry QFileSystemEngine::currentPath() } if (ret.length() >= 2 && ret[1] == QLatin1Char(':')) ret[0] = ret.at(0).toUpper(); // Force uppercase drive letters. -#else // !Q_OS_WINCE && !Q_OS_WINRT +#else // !Q_OS_WINCE && !Q_OS_WINRT_WIN81 //TODO - a race condition exists when using currentPath / setCurrentPath from multiple threads if (qfsPrivateCurrentDir.isEmpty()) -#ifndef Q_OS_WINRT +#ifndef Q_OS_WINRT_WIN81 qfsPrivateCurrentDir = QCoreApplication::applicationDirPath(); #else qfsPrivateCurrentDir = QDir::rootPath(); #endif ret = qfsPrivateCurrentDir; -#endif // Q_OS_WINCE || Q_OS_WINRT +#endif // Q_OS_WINCE || Q_OS_WINRT_WIN81 return QFileSystemEntry(ret, QFileSystemEntry::FromNativePath()); } |
